Manchester Court is in Moreton-In-Marsh and in Cotswold district. GL56 0BY is located in the Moreton West elect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of The Cotswolds. This postcode has been in use since 1994-05-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ding GL56 0BY,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.4%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Safety

Is Manchester Court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Manchester Court was 137.1 per 1,000 residents, which is 172.0% higher than the Fosseridge average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Manchester Court has the 3rd highest crime rate of 39 local areas in Fosseridge and the 17th highest crime rate of 312 local areas in Cotswold .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 56.5 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has risen by about 61.8%.

Employment

GL56 0BY area has a high level of entrepreneurship. Only 23%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 12%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

GL56 0BY area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in GL56 0BY area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 30%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
